2007 Dodge Sprinter | 2005 Volkswagen Passat | |
Make | Dodge | Volkswagen |
Model | Sprinter | Passat |
Year Released | 2007 | 2005 |
Body Type | Van | Sedan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2688 cc | 1968 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Horse Power | 154 HP | 128 HP |
Engine RPM | 3400 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Torque | 380 Nm | 310 Nm |
Fuel Type | Diesel | Diesel |
Number of Seats | 10 seats | 5 seats |
Vehicle Length | 5910 mm | 4710 mm |
Vehicle Width | 2030 mm | 1750 mm |
Vehicle Height | 2450 mm | 1470 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 3670 mm | 2580 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 95 L | 62 L |
